RpcServerListen
関数RPCサーバーがクライアント要求の待ち受けを開始する。
シグネチャ
// RPCRT4.dll
#include <windows.h>
RPC_STATUS RpcServerListen(
DWORD MinimumCallThreads,
DWORD MaxCalls,
DWORD DontWait
);パラメーター
| 名前 | 型 | 方向 |
|---|---|---|
| MinimumCallThreads | DWORD | in |
| MaxCalls | DWORD | in |
| DontWait | DWORD | in |
戻り値の型: RPC_STATUS
